April 2019 – A Month for Review

Important astrological energies for the month of April:

  • New Moon with Sun and Moon in Aries occurs on April 5, 2019.
  • Jupiter in Sagittarius turns retrograde on April 10, 2019. It will remain retrograde until August 11, 2019.
  • Full Moon with Sun in Aries and Moon in Libra occurs on April 19, 2019.

During the month of March 2019, Mercury was retrograde from March 5, 2019 until March 28, 2019. Now as the month of April 2019 begins, Mercury is direct, but you’ll still feel that it’s in retrograde motion until April 11th because it will be completing several more triad sequences in early April. When a triad sequence occurs with Mercury, this means that Mercury forms the same aspect three times: the first time when Mercury is in direct motion, the second time when Mercury is in retrograde motion, and the third time when Mercury is in direct motion again.

On April 2nd, Mercury forms its last conjunction to Neptune in the triad sequence. The first time this occurred was on February 19th when Mercury was direct. The second time it occurred was on March 24th when Mercury was retrograde.
